Henry Ingle 1763–1822 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 24 May 1763

Birth Location: Germantown, Philadelphia, Pennsylvania

Death Date: 1 Oct 1822

Death Location: District of Columbia, United States of America

Father: John Engle

Mother: Ann Witmer

Spouse(s): Mary Pechin

Children(s): Anna Ingle

The story of Henry Ingle began in 1763 in Germantown,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. Henry Ingle married Mary Bright Pechin, and had children including Anna Ann Ingle. Henry Ingle passed away in 1822 in District of Columbia, United States of America.
